ESM2 OFS pseudo-perplexity

One Fell Swoop approximates ESM-2 pseudo-perplexity from a single unmasked-sequence embedding pass.

How the evaluated method works

Eight multilayer perceptrons map last-layer ESM-2 650M residue embeddings to the masked residue probability profiles that would otherwise require repeated model passes.

Inputs, outputs and configuration
PropertyDescription and evidence
Model typeProtein sequence transformer; this record is the paper-specific evaluated configuration.
Sourcesfacebookresearch/esm README.md · README.md model description
Architecture / procedureEight multilayer perceptrons map last-layer ESM-2 650M residue embeddings to the masked residue probability profiles that would otherwise require repeated model passes.
SourcesPseudo-perplexity in One Fell Swoop for Protein Fitness Estimation · Section III, One Fell Swoop; Figure 1; Section IV fitness evaluation
Biological inputsProtein sequence and unmasked ESM-2 residue embeddings
SourcesPseudo-perplexity in One Fell Swoop for Protein Fitness Estimation · Section III, One Fell Swoop; Figure 1; Section IV fitness evaluation
OutputsApproximate residue probability profiles and OFS pseudo-perplexity
SourcesPseudo-perplexity in One Fell Swoop for Protein Fitness Estimation · Section III, One Fell Swoop; Figure 1; Section IV fitness evaluation
Parameters650-million-parameter ESM-2 encoder plus a 7-million-parameter OFS ensemble.
SourcesPseudo-perplexity in One Fell Swoop for Protein Fitness Estimation · Section III, One Fell Swoop; Figure 1; Section IV fitness evaluation
Known versions / configurationESM2 OFS pseudo-perplexity is the comparison-table label; that label does not specify an immutable weight revision. · Not reported in inspected sources
SourcesPseudo-perplexity in One Fell Swoop for Protein Fitness Estimation · Model identification in the comparison table and corresponding Methods; immutable checkpoint revision is not supplied by the table label.
Training data / fittingCluster-representative sequences provide one-at-a-time masked profiles for a cross-entropy distillation objective.
